http://www.mssqltips.com/sqlservertip/2393/determine-sql-server-memory-use-by-database-and-object/
第一个query可以查询各个数据库使用内存的情况。
第二个query查询object,包括用户表和索引使用内存的情况。
下面这个query查询每个session使用内存的情况:
SELECT (requested_memory_kb/1024)/1024 as requested_memory_GB, *,t.text
FROM sys.dm_exec_query_memory_grants m
cross apply sys.dm_exec_sql_text (m.sql_handle) as t
WHERE grant_time IS NOT NULL
ORDER BY m.requested_memory_kb desc
本文提供三个SQL查询:一是查询各个数据库使用的内存情况;二是查询用户表和索引等对象的内存使用情况;三是查询每个session请求的内存详情。
31万+

被折叠的 条评论
为什么被折叠?



